Cassville and Westover are places in West Virginia.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Westover has the higher population (4,007 vs 900 in Cassville). Cassville has the higher median household income ($117,643 vs $58,333 in Westover). Cassville has the higher median home value ($231,800 vs $179,500 in Westover).
